u/aRedit-account 2d ago
No i don't like it. You should compare it to 10% Spy and 90% cash since it has a beta of 0.1. And it performs almost the same as that. https://testfol.io/?s=9Eyl6axPoB3

u/jawohlmeinherr 1d ago
it's just funding puts with box speads. It's nice and all, but better to buy a smaller amount in tail or btal for convexity and make better use of your capital.
